LAKEWOOD, Ohio, April 21, 2025 ~ Sacred Hour Wellness Spa, a beloved establishment in Cleveland since its opening in 2004, has exciting news for its loyal customers and the community. The spa's founder and owner, Tabitha Baker, has announced that a new location will be opening in Lakewood on April 26th, 2025.
Baker shared her inspiration for the move, stating that "new environments inspire me." After traveling and experiencing unique places around the world, she realized it was time for Sacred Hour to find a new home. The new location will be situated at 17514 Detroit Avenue, just 1,000 feet east of its current location.
The new spa will be housed in a historic building constructed in the 1950s. According to Baker, the building's chateau-like charm with its limestone exterior and solid concrete floors make it the perfect fit for Sacred Hour's aesthetic. The spacious hallways will also add to the overall experience for guests.
At 10,000 square feet, the new location will be the largest spa in the area. It will feature 11 dedicated treatment rooms, a custom 20-person dry sauna, cold plunge, Salt Therapy Lounge, dedicated Korean Scrub Suite and Nail Studio. Guests can also enjoy couples' spaces, The Social Lounge + Bar, private men's and women's locker areas, and a serene outdoor oasis.

In addition to these amenities, Sacred Hour Lakewood has partnered with Cleveland Vegan to offer Grab n' Go food options and a catering menu for larger events. Fresh juices and cocktails will be available Monday through Friday and Saturday.
The distinctive design aesthetic that Sacred Hour is known for will also carry over to the new location. According to Baker, this plays an important role in shaping clients' overall experience as it reflects their holistic approach to wellness.
The new location will continue to host spa parties for groups of up to 50 people. This makes it an ideal destination for intimate celebrations and larger gatherings.
Baker's vision for Sacred Hour goes beyond just a new location. She hopes to make it a central hub for wellness in the community, encouraging people to prioritize their health and well-being through curated services and scientifically proven wellness practices. The new location will facilitate this vision by providing dedicated spaces for workshops and collaborative projects.
For those who have purchased gift cards at the existing Lakewood location, they will be honored at the new spa. Operations at the Rocky River Sacred Hour location will not be affected by the move.
For more information on the new location, including a media kit, visit https://sacredhour.com/new-location/. With its grand opening just around the corner, Sacred Hour Wellness Spa's new Lakewood location is sure to become a go-to destination for relaxation and rejuvenation in the Cleveland area.
